The best running trails in Abram S. Hewitt State Forest

181

runners

13

runs

Jogging routes in Abram S. Hewitt State Forest traverse a diverse and largely untouched natural landscape spanning over 2,000 acres in northern New Jersey. The forest features the prominent Bearfort Ridge, offering challenging climbs and views, alongside varied terrain including rocky outcrops, upland swamps, and numerous brooks. Dominant tree species are hemlock and oak, contributing to a relatively undisturbed forest environment, with unique rhododendron tunnels in certain sections. What kind of terrain can I expect on the jogging routes in Abram S. Hewitt State Forest?

The terrain in Abram S. Hewitt State Forest is quite varied. You'll encounter rocky outcrops, dense hemlock and oak forests, upland swamps, marshes, and numerous brooks. The prominent Bearfort Ridge also features challenging climbs and scrambles, with sections of unusual 'puddingstone' bedrock.

Can I find scenic viewpoints or natural landmarks along the running trails?

Yes, the forest boasts several scenic overlooks, especially along Bearfort Ridge, offering breathtaking views of Greenwood Lake and the surrounding hills. You might also encounter unique natural features like pristine Surprise Lake, spring-fed glacial ponds, and picturesque 'rhododendron tunnels' in certain sections of the trails.

Are there any circular running routes in Abram S. Hewitt State Forest?

Many trails in the forest can be combined to create scenic loop runs. For example, a popular 6.0-mile loop can be formed by utilizing the Bearfort Ridge, Ernest Walter, and Quail trails. What is the best time of year to go jogging in Abram S. Hewitt State Forest?

The forest offers a beautiful experience year-round, but conditions vary. Spring brings blooming rhododendrons, while autumn showcases vibrant fall foliage. Summer is lush, but be mindful of humidity and insects. Winter jogging is possible, but trails can be icy or snowy, requiring appropriate gear and caution due to the forest's isolated nature.

Is Abram S. Hewitt State Forest accessible by public transport?

Abram S. Hewitt State Forest is primarily known for its isolation and is generally accessible only on foot. This contributes to its serene and untouched nature. Public transport options directly to the trailheads are limited, so planning for private transportation is usually recommended.
